7 Powerful tips for professional niche blogging

If you really want to make good money from blogging then you should really take the following 7 powerful tips for professional niche blogging into consideration.

1.   When researching the subject matter of your blog you should come up with some search terms that are highly searched for with limited competition. When you have found a phrase such as this which sums up the whole blog you should try and incorporate it into a domain name. The ideal suffix would be a .com but if that is not available a .net or .org would suffice. Just this simple step will ensure that you have a headstart over your competiros with regard to search engine rankings.

Do you plan your blog?

Do you plan your blog?  If you don’t then you should do. Unless your blog is a topical news type of blog where you really don’t know what is going to happen from one day to the next, then you should really know what you will be doing with your blog, weeks, if not months ahead.
